computer name
   1. In Microsoft Windows NT, a name of up to 15 uppercase letters that identifies a specific computer to the other computers on the network. The computer name is created during installation and must be unique within the workgroup or domain; you can change the computer name using the Network applet in Control Panel.
   2. In NetBIOS, a name of up to 15 characters that uniquely identifies a workstation to computers and users. Once a computer is named, NetBIOS can establish sessions between computers and use those links to exchange data between systems. These exchanges can be either NetBIOS requests or Server Message Block (SMB) data. Network applications use NetBIOS names to locate resources, although the Windows Sockets API is now more commonly used.
